Neutron diffraction study of Y(Ti,Fe)/sub 12/

Neutron diffraction experiments on Y(Ti,Fe)/sub 12/ have been carried out to investigate the crystallographic structure and magnetic properties of these compounds. In the ThMn/sub 12/-type structure, with a space group of I4/mmm, Fe and Ti atoms are distributed on three nonequivalent crystallographic sites. A preferential site occupation for Fe and Ti is observed. The detailed analysis of crystallographic and magnetic arrangement are reported.
